A FINE PAIR OF FAMILLE ROSE YELLOW-GROUND 'MEDALLION' BOWLS
DAOGUANG SEAL MARKS AND OF THE PERIOD (1821-50)
Each bowl with gently rounded walls, the exterior with three medallions, each enclosing a ram beneath a gnarled tree and standing by rockwork, interspersed by an ensemble of a vase bearing auspicious objects, all reserved on a bright yellow sgraffiato ground, the interior painted in underglaze blue with a central roundel enclosing three rams and surrounded by blossoming prunus trees bearing auspicious symbols
5¾ in (14.7 cm.) diam. (2)
